In 2020-2021, 73,813 people earned their degree in parks, recreation, leisure, and fitness studies, making the major the 15th most popular in the United States. In 2019-2020, parks, recreation, leisure, and fitness studies gra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$31,423 and had an average of $24,388 in loans still to pay off.

Across New Jersey, there were 1,113 parks, recreation, leisure, and fitness studies graduates with average earnings and debt of $31,053 and $26,605 respectively. At the master’s degree level specifically, there were 78 parks, recreation, leisure, and fitness studies graduates with average earnings and debt of $61,237 and $0 respectively.

For this year’s “Schools for a Master’s Highly Focused on Parks & Rec Major in New Jersey” ranking, we looked at 7 colleges that offer a degree in parks, recreation, leisure, and fitness studies. This a ranking of the schools where the largest percentage of students has enrolled in parks, recreation, leisure, and fitness studies.
